Bachelor Pad Episode 4 Recap: Survey Says…?

Last night’s episode of the Bachelor Pad began with the inevitable post-mortem ritual of discussing the eliminations from the week prior.  Wes gets called a “jackass” because he refuses to accept that Gia was sent home last week, therefore not accepting the reality of reality television: that there can only be one winner.

Just as it looked like Dave and Wes might come to blows, they were saved by the bell – literally – and after answering the door, Elizabeth reveals that all of the contestants must fill out an anonymous survey about each other!

Personally I would have loved to been in on the brainstorming session for this idea…

Ultimately the questions they decided to ask at Team Bachelor Pad were as follows:

Who does everyone have a crush on? (Answer: Dave)

Pretty straightforward stuff, but then they go from 0 to 100 in a matter of seconds.  The next question?  Who will be a bridesmaid, but never a bride?  Burn!  (Answer: Natalie – even worse, her “secret” boyfriend Dave voted for her!)

Dumbest? (Answer: Gwen – despite the fact that Natalie got most of the guys votes, and even her own!)

Biggest jerk?  (Answer: Wes)

Who has the worst boob job? (Answer: Elizabeth – Although he knows the ‘right’ answer, Kovacs smartly writes Krisily, preventing a big bust up with his girlfriend.)

Jesse B. is the challenge winner!

Of course, the girls are upset by the answers, with Natalie verging on inconsolable.

Tenley and Kipper as whisked off on an island adventure for their date.  He convinces her to spend the night in the fantasy suite, but the next day makes a point of telling her they have to “tone things down” before they go back inside the Bachelor Pad.  

Peyton and Jesse B. have dinner an in airplane hanger, and she’s excited for some alone time with Jesse  - that is until he burps in her face.  Obviously, she declines the fantasy suite.  He’s cute, but that was so gross!

When it came time for the evening’s final rose ceremony, Jesse K. and Elizabeth seemed to be the only people concerned about going home.  Jesse did his best to save Elizabeth – meaning he, Kiptyn and David would all have to vote the same to save Elizabeth.  They did.   Only they all voted for… Krisily!  She was not a happy camper!

The other shocker?  Jesse K. is safe and Wes was sent home!  It was Krisily’s vote that saved him.  Dave told her to vote that way because she should “help him out since he took her on a date.”
Thinking she was safe, Krisily agreed. Ouch! 

Best of all - 3 girls are going home right away next week to even out the girl/guy ratio in the house!  Stay tuned for next week.
